hyelakingsfan, The cards in the auction look like collector cards. Somone correct me if I'm wrong, but collector phone cards are literally phone cards. They're the size of credit cards, with a monetary value on them for making calls. They're used a lot in Asia, where public phones have a slot for yo...

Yes, as lys said, mkv is a container for audio/video/subtitle, like avi . You need to install these below to play mkvs: 1. Matroska splitter - to parse Matroska streams http://haali.cs.msu.ru/mkv/ 2. VSFilter / DirectVobSub - most likely you will need this. It allows soft subtitles to be displayed. ...
